Vivo X200 Pro Specifications
The Vivo X200 Pro is a new smartphone that was announced in October 2024 and the device offers 5G connectivity, a large battery, high storage variants, a new Android OS, and a better camera setup. The device has a 6.78-inch LTPO AMOLED display with an FHD resolution. The display also has support for 1 Billion colors, a high 120Hz refresh rate, HDR10+, Dolby Vision, and 4500 nits brightness. The phone is protected by Scratch/drop-resistant glass protection and it has IP68/IP69 dust/water resistance.
The X200 Pro Smartphone is running on the latest Android 15 OS with Origin OS 5 user interface. The device comes equipped with the Mediatek Dimensity 9400 chipset, which can deliver a clock speed of up to 1×3.63GHz. For RAM and storage, the smartphone can be purchased with up to 12GB/16GB of RAM and 256GB/512 GB/1 TB of UFS 4.0 storage, while there’s no secondary card slot in this device. As for the battery backup, the smartphone has a 6000 mAh battery that supports 90W fast wired, and 30W wireless charging.
The Vivo X200 Pro comes with a triple rear camera setup that consists of a 50MP main sensor with optical image stabilization (OIS), a 50MP ultra-wide-angle lens, and a 200MP periscope telephoto lens with 3.7x optical zoom support. The smartphone can capture stunning photos in daylight and lowlight and can record videos in 8K resolution at 30fps with gyro-EIS, 10-bit Log, and Dolby Vision HDR support. Also, the phone has a 32MP ultrawide camera lens for the selfie. In terms of color options, you can choose anyone between Black, White, Blue, and Titanium, colors. The smartphone also has an NFC, an Infrared port, and Satellite connectivity support, and costs around $714 (Rs 59,999 in India) approx.
